On This Day In Space: Dec. 22, 1966: 1st flight of the HL-10 lifting body

On Dec. 22, 1966, the HL-10 Lifting Body took its first flight.

On This Day In Space: Dec. 22, 1966: 1st flight of the HL-10 lifting body
On Dec. 22, 1966, the HL-10 Lifting Body took its first flight.